Abstract

PURPOSE:To produce the high carbon steel plate of superior workability, strength and toughness by annealing the steel plate in the form of the tight coil having been held deposited with surface scale after hot rolling to decarbonize only the surface layer part then further heat treating the same to make the central part into bainite structure. CONSTITUTION:The hot rolled hoop obtainable by hot rolling a slab containing C; 0.4% or more by an ordinary method is annealed in the form of being held deposited with scale at the temperature range of 650 deg.C to A1 point in a non-decarbonizing atmosphere. As a result of this, the various iron oxides in the hot rolled scale of the surface and the C in the surface layer part are reacted and are removed as CO, etc. It is desirable that the thickness of the decarbonization layer from the surface layer part of this time be made 10mu or more. Next, the hoop having been decarbonized of the surface layer part is heat treated to make its central part into bainite structure. This bainite treatment is accomplished by heating the hoop at a temperature higher than the Ac3 point, preferably around 830-870 deg.C, for several minutes to hold the same in austenite region, thence holding the hoop at an equal temperature within the range of about 350-400 deg.C to allow isothermal transformation to complete thence preferably water-cooling the hoop.
